Hi,
I'm trying to give a noise type position to particles so that they start still at 0 wiggle at 30 and are back to quiet at 60. I tried with wind but using turbulence send them flying and they won't stop.
Tried with a Noise space warp but it doesn't influence the particles.
It's like i'm missing some sort of inertia that quieten them.
Any help would be greatly appreciated,
Tonio.
